I'm a very patient person who often goes out of their way to give artisans the benefit of the doubt and I really wanted for a small business like Frame Fixers to come through but it has now been close to 5 months since I sent in a pair of vintage frames for restoration and new lenses and I still haven't had the glasses returned to me. The videos connected to the business on YouTube and shown on the Frame Fixers website really gave me a sense of comfort when it came to sending in the frames and that comfort level only increased when I spoke with August Cornell over the phone and got an estimate for the work as well as a timeframe for repair and return shipment of about a week. I happily provided payment information and thought to myself "wow, what service!" But now having reading more reviews and the stories of others I'm seeing a pattern of dishonesty that is very disconcerting. I feel bad for Frame Fixers. I know that the work involved in repairing and restoring glasses is probably not the easiest and more than likely very time consuming in certain cases so I was quite hesitant to write negatively about the business but it's pretty ridiculous at this point that I haven't gotten a solid answer as to why the glasses I was promised back in February still haven't been returned. I would not feel a need to complain if Frame Fixers just communicated honestly with me instead of dodging phone calls, ignoring emails and giving me the runaround. They clearly do not have the staff necessary to carry out the promises they make. I still want to believe that they are not just flat out scamming consumers and that one day sooner than later my glasses will arrive in the mail (in which case I would certainly update this review) but after reaching out multiple times I must admit that I lose what little hope I have left with each passing day. Update 7/11/19: It's now been 15 days since I wrote Frame Fixers an email requesting that my frames be returned and that a refund be issued if the work outlined in our previous correspondence had not been completed and I have yet to receive the frames or a response. Update 10/15/19: I received my glasses back from the Frame Fixers after 7 months of waiting. I was excited by the prospect of opening it up and finding a restored pair of glasses that I could now cherish. For a moment it even appeared as though this might be what was happening when I found that the frames were not in their original case but a new one and that they had actually been fitted with new lenses! Unfortunately my excitement was pretty quickly overcome with disappointment when I inspected the glasses closer. It's just not good work. The lenses have really awkward and deep cut grooves all around the edges that make them look pretty goofy in the hooped rims. Also, one of the rims was clearly broken at some point, probably when the new lens was put in. Instead of remaking the now broken rim out of clear Zylonite as August Cornell had outlined in our first email exchange it appears as though he just glued the rim back together and not very carefully. It is crooked and there is excess dried adhesive around parts of that particular lens and rim. I think this might have been done on purpose so that the option of returning the prescription lenses for a refund would be difficult. To top it all off I have a strong feeling that the right and left lenses are mixed up. I could tell right away when I tried the glasses on that something is not right. This was pretty much confirmed when I flipped the glasses upside down and noticed something more like what I see with my other glasses that have the same prescription. To sum up, its been 7 months of waiting and hoping since I sent in my glasses and not much to show for it unfortunately. What a let down my whole experience with Frame Fixers has been.
